The S9S12G128AMLF is an embedded 16-bit microcontroller (MCU) manufactured by NXP. It is based on their S9 12-bit core, but has a higher performance and more features than comparable products in its class. Its 128kB of on-chip flash memory provides plenty of storage for developing complex applications. The MCU also offers up to 24 channels of 12-bit analog-to-digital (A/D) conversion, making it suitable for a variety of signal-processing functions. In addition, the device has several communication peripherals, including CAN, SCI, SPI, and I2C, which make it ideal for applications with multiple communication nodes. The S9S12G128AMLF is available in a 64-pin quad flat package (QFP), making it well-suited for embedded applications where board space is at a premium.
